WebDrive maps a network drive letter to your remote servers and cloud storage, allowing you to access files in a way thatโs consistent with the way you already work. WebDrive provides file access through the familiar interface of Windows Explorer or Mac Finder โ and from within every desktop application. This instantly familiar interface reduces training and technical support effort.

I recently faced a challenge when trying to connect Madmapper to a web application. Since Madmapper only accepts OSC (Open Sound Control) messages, integrating it directly with today's web and mobile technologies was tricky. To overcome this limitation, I built a workaround using Firebase and Node.js โ and I'm sharing this guide in case anyone else runs into the same problem. - Source: dev.to / over 1 year ago
